首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将SQL转换为LINQ C#以返回字段中最近输入的数据。

将SQL转换为LINQ C#以返回字段中最近输入的数据,可以通过以下步骤实现:

  1. 首先,确保你已经在C#项目中引入了LINQ相关的命名空间,例如System.Linq
  2. 创建一个LINQ查询,使用from关键字指定要查询的数据源,使用orderby关键字按照输入时间降序排序,使用select关键字选择需要返回的字段。
代码语言:csharp
复制

var query = from data in dbContext.TableName

代码语言:txt
复制
           orderby data.InputTime descending
代码语言:txt
复制
           select data.FieldName;
代码语言:txt
复制

其中,dbContext是你的数据库上下文对象,TableName是要查询的表名,InputTime是记录输入时间的字段名,FieldName是要返回的字段名。

  1. 调用LINQ查询的方法,例如FirstOrDefault(),以获取最近输入的数据。
代码语言:csharp
复制

var result = query.FirstOrDefault();

代码语言:txt
复制

result将包含最近输入的数据,如果没有匹配的数据,则返回默认值。

这样,你就可以将SQL转换为LINQ C#代码,以返回字段中最近输入的数据。请注意,以上示例仅为参考,具体的实现可能因项目结构和数据库模型而有所不同。

对于这个问题,腾讯云提供了一系列与数据库相关的产品,例如:

  • 云数据库 TencentDB:提供高性能、可扩展的云数据库服务,支持多种数据库引擎,适用于各种应用场景。了解更多信息,请访问:云数据库 TencentDB
  • 云原生数据库 TDSQL:基于TiDB开源项目构建的云原生数据库,具备强一致性、高可用性和水平扩展能力。了解更多信息,请访问:云原生数据库 TDSQL
  • 分布式数据库 CynosDB:基于开源的分布式数据库架构,提供高性能、高可用性和弹性扩展的分布式数据库服务。了解更多信息,请访问:分布式数据库 CynosDB

请根据具体需求选择适合的产品。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

表达式树

表达式树是一种C#中的数据结构,它以树的形式表示某些代码内部的结构。每个节点是一种称为表达式的C#对象,例如二元运算,方法调用,常量等。这种数据结构主要用于LINQ查询的内部机制和动态编程。在C#中,表达式树使在编译时表达式的结构和操作被保留下来,而不是像通常的.net代码那样被直接编译成IL。这使得你可以在运行时操作这些表达式或将它们转换成其他形式。例如,你可以将一个表达式树转换为可重用的Lambda表达式,或者用于创建动态查询。或者,你可以遍历表达式树来读取和解析表达式的结构。这种技术是.NET Framework中LINQ的基础,特别是在使用LINQ to SQL和LINQ to Entities时,因为它允许在运行时将LINQ查询表达式转换为SQL查询。

02
领券